Teddy's Trail Lollipop Map

This short snowshoeing route is easily accessible from the trailhead at the base of Snodgrass Road, making for a perfect lunchtime or after work snowshoe.

Description

Begin by snowshoeing straight up the heavily-used Snodgrass Road. While portions of the climb can be steep at times, the frequent traffic helps keep the road well-packed. As you climb, keep an eye out for the blue signs pointing to Teddy’s Trail to the right.

Teddy’s is a short but sweet groomed loop that you may just have to snowshoe a few times! The first section, if traveling clockwise, is a true gem—snowshoeing through a leafless aspen grove is a surreal experience! As you leave the aspens, a short descent drops you into an open meadow. Savor the views of the Gothic Valley and Mount Crested Butte as you loop back around, finishing the loop with a stiff climb.

If you haven’t had enough yet, you can opt to snowshoe the loop again before heading down Snodgrass Road. Alternatively, if you’d like some more elevation gain in your day, continue heading up Snodgrass Road as far as you’d like, then turn around and retrace your tracks to your car.
